Obituary for Kenneth L. Wenrich

Kenneth L. Wenrich, 66, of Poplar St. Denver, was called home to be with the Heavenly Father and join his beloved daughter, Stephanie, and son, Jason, on Sunday, September 21, 2014, at his home. He rests in peace after his struggle with cancer.

He was born July 15, 1948 in West Reading to Ada (Miller) Wenrich Kline and the late Clair Wenrich.

He had been a former member of Reamstown Church of God; and a member of ABATE of PA, where he held various offices. He loved riding and traveling on his Harley motorcycle, enjoyed gardening, and was an avid hunter. He also loved spending time with his 4 Airdale Terriers.

His kind and generous nature will live in the hearts of his family and friends. The family wishes to thank the Ephrata Cancer Center and the kind doctors and nurses that cared for him. Also, thanks to the Reamstown Church of God for their prayers and kind thoughts.

Kenneth was employed with High Concrete for the past 46 years as a company representative.

Kenneth is survived by his mother, Ada (Miller) Wenrich Kline of Ephrata; wife, Barbara C. (Gay) Wenrich, whom he married on July 15, 1967; 2 brothers, Jeffery, husband of Sue (Weaver) Wenrich of Ephrata, and Kerry, husband of Donna (Mollenkopt) Wenrich of Millerten, PA; 3 nieces and 2 nephews; 3 grandsons, Bradley Buck, Kilyan Beck, and Kolten Beck; and a great-granddaughter, Shelby Stephanie Buck.

In addition to his father, he was preceded in death by a son, Jason Edward Wenrich in 2000, and a daughter, Stephanie Beck in 2008.

A viewing will be held on Thursday, September 25, 2014, from 6 pm to 8 pm and also on Friday from 9 to 10 am at Roseboro Stradling Funeral Home, 533 Walnut Street, Denver, where funeral services will follow at 10:00 am, with Pastor Arthur T. Karrick officiating. Interment will take place in the Fairview Cemetery, Annex.

If desired memorial contributions in Kenneth's memory may be made to Ephrata Cancer Center, 460 North Reading Road, Ephrata, PA 17522.

Arrangements by Roseboro Stradling Funeral and Cremation Services, Inc., Denver.
